Horse Trials
The Lincolnshire Horse Trials 2012 will take place from March 16th to March 18th. Come and see some of our Olympic hopefuls compete in Lincolnshire ahead of the July games.
The Lincolnshire Agricultural Society organises the Lincolnshire Horse Trials, a popular and well established equine event held early in the season, attracting national and international entrants. Leading riders and novices alike compete at Pre Novice, Novice and Intermediate level over the three days.
Each day of this three day event is focused on a particular class, giving visitors the chance to see all events each day, cross country, dressage and show jumping.
